Hyatt Adds a New Adults-Only Pool in Aruba

The Hyatt Regency Aruba has debuted a new adults-only pool. 

The new pool called “Trankilo” is set on a 43,000-square-foot beachfront space. 

The three-tiered pool, which was designed by Fort Lauderdale-based architecture firm EDSA, has limestone walls, “living bougainvillea structures” and a series of 10 private cabanas along its edge. 

The pool’s private cabanas also double as special treatment rooms for the hotel’s ZoiA Spa.

It’s part of a wider upgrade to the Palm Beach resort that also saw the introduction of complimentary preimeum Wi-Fi, according to Hyatt. 

That means all guests at the resort now receive 10Mb Wi-Fi in every oom and public space.
